Runtime (llibreria de programari), en ciències de la computació, és un conjunt de rutines de baix nivell usades per un compilador per a invocar-les en temps d'execució del programa. Cal no confondre el concepte de runtime amb el de biblioteques estàndard de funcions. L'entorn runtime implementa el model d'execució de les biblioteques runtime, la qual cosa implica incloure funcions de manegament de memòria, depurat del programa i gestió d'excepcions o errors.[1][2][3][4]

Fig.1 Esquema d'un programari amb biblioteques

Tipus modifica

  • Bibliotques runtime ubicades en arxius externs quan són enllaçades (linked) dinàmicament.
  • Bibliotques runtime ubicades l'arxiu principal quan són enllaçades estàticament.

Referències modifica

  1. «What is a Runtime Library? - Definition from Techopedia» (en anglès). Techopedia.com, 25-10-2017.
  2. «runtime library Definition from PC Magazine Encyclopedia» (en anglès). https://www.pcmag.com.+[Consulta: 25 octubre 2017].
  3. «What is the C runtime library?» (en anglès). https://stackoverflow.com.+[Consulta: 25 octubre 2017].
  4. «What is runtime? - Definition from WhatIs.com» (en anglès). SearchSoftwareQuality, 25-10-2017.